Pocket sorter as a game changer for e-commerce
Traditional pocket sorters rely on drag chains, offering limited flexibility and scalability. In contrast, SmartPocket from TGW Logistics introduces a groundbreaking approach: autonomous mobile robots navigating a network of intersecting rails to reach their destinations—without human intervention. SmartPocket adapts dynamically to actual demand, ensuring optimal efficiency at all times. If there is an issue with a single carrier, it can easily be removed as the system continues to operate. SmartPocket compensates automatically as the other carriers find an alternative route to avoid congestion.
Mobile robots for autonomous transport
The Quba family of mobile robots, developed through a strategic partnership with German AGV specialist SAFELOG, represents the next generation of autonomous transport solutions. Designed for scalability and seamless integration, these mobile robots efficiently transport pallets, cartons, totes, and containers—without human intervention.
Whether a single autonomous robot or a fully integrated fleet is needed, TGW Logistics provides expert support at every stage. Available mobile robotics solutions include:
- Autonomous Mobile Robots (AMRs)
- Automated Guided Vehicles (AGVs)
- Automated Forklifts
